Only true for English language books. I don't know the location of the OP, but I do know that for Swedish language eBooks price is usually around $25, about the same as the hardcover and much more expensive than paperback. Even English language books are often a little bit more expensive (or not available at all) for us that aren't in USA (or other English language country) due to georestrictions.
I suspect this is true for other languages as well.
Om the other hand our (Swedish) libraries are organized differently than Overdrive and there are no waiting times at all for eBooks.
